引言
随着互联网技术的不断发展,HTML5作为新一代的网页标准,已经逐渐取代了传统的HTML4。HTML5不仅提供了更多的功能,还极大地改善了网页的交互性和性能。作为一名设计师,掌握HTML5的精髓,能够让我们在网页设计中更加得心应手。本文将分享一些HTML5的实战心得与技巧,帮助设计师们在HTML5的道路上更加稳健地前行。
一、HTML5的新特性
1.1 新的语义化标签
HTML5引入了一系列新的语义化标签,如<header>
、<nav>
、<section>
、<article>
、<aside>
和<footer>
等。这些标签能够帮助我们更好地组织网页结构,提高网页的可读性和搜索引擎优化(SEO)。
1.2 增强型多媒体支持
HTML5提供了对音频(<audio>
)和视频(<video>
)的内置支持,无需依赖第三方插件。这使得网页设计更加简洁,用户体验更佳。
1.3 Canvas和SVG
HTML5引入了Canvas和SVG,为网页设计提供了强大的绘图功能。设计师可以利用这些技术实现各种复杂的视觉效果,如动画、游戏等。
二、设计师实战心得
2.1 熟练掌握HTML5语法
作为设计师,首先需要熟练掌握HTML5的语法和规范。只有对HTML5有深入的了解,才能在设计中发挥出HTML5的潜力。
2.2 注重用户体验
在设计过程中,要始终将用户体验放在首位。利用HTML5的新特性,为用户提供更加流畅、直观的交互体验。
2.3 与其他技术相结合
HTML5不仅仅是一个独立的语言,它还需要与其他技术相结合,如CSS3、JavaScript等。设计师需要掌握这些技术,才能充分发挥HTML5的优势。
三、HTML5技巧解析
3.1 利用CSS3实现动画效果
CSS3提供了丰富的动画效果,如变换(Transform)、过渡(Transition)和动画(Animation)。设计师可以利用这些效果为网页添加动态效果,提升用户体验。
3.2 响应式设计
HTML5与CSS3的结合,使得响应式设计成为可能。设计师可以通过媒体查询(Media Queries)等技术,实现网页在不同设备上的自适应布局。
3.3 利用HTML5的API进行交互
HTML5提供了一系列API,如Geolocation、Web Storage、WebSocket等。设计师可以利用这些API实现各种交互功能,如地图定位、离线存储、实时通信等。
四、总结
HTML5为网页设计带来了前所未有的机遇和挑战。作为一名设计师,我们需要不断学习、实践,掌握HTML5的精髓,才能在HTML5的道路上越走越远。本文从HTML5的新特性、设计师实战心得和技巧解析等方面,为广大设计师提供了有益的参考。希望本文能对您在HTML5的设计道路上有所帮助。